		<description><![CDATA[Dragon Shouts can be very useful in the world of Skyrim. However, you first need to find them! Ask Arngeir in High Hrothgar where the &#8216;Words of power&#8217;  are located. A new miscellaneous sidequest will be added to your journal. 		<description><![CDATA[Followers in Skyrim can be very useful. Here are some tips on them: You can provide them with better weapons and armor. However, they don&#8217;t always use the better weapons or wear the armor. For example, if a follower is specialised in light armor they usually will not wear heavy armor. 		<description><![CDATA[There are a couple tips that help when trying to take &#8220;Photos&#8221; in Skyrim. Quickly remove HUD Open the in-game console by pressing ~ and then enter &#8220;tm&#8221; to turn menus off. Press ~ again to return to game. Menus are now off! Repeat to turn menus back on. 		<description><![CDATA[Here&#8217;s how to rock Destruction without even caring about your mana bar. Buy the half casting cost perks for Novice through Master as available. Get Dual-Casting and most important, Impact as fast as possible. Choose one (your favorite) branch of Fire/Ice/Shock to follow.
